Join Dr. Robert A. Rohm, a renowned public speaker and author, as he shared the concept of the heart in this episode. Dr. Rohm prompts listeners to consider the different types of hearts we can have and how they impact our interactions and relationships. From an "evil heart" to a "warm heart," he explores the spectrum of emotional dispositions.
Key Points:
  • Dr. Rohm begins by highlighting the unique nature of the heart as the most vital and singular organ in the body, contrasting it with the many paired components of the human body.
  • Exploring four distinct kinds of hearts, he discusses the "evil heart," "prideful heart," "skeptical heart," and finally, the "warm heart."
  • He shares a profound insight on living with a divided heart, where the outward expression is uplifting and positive, while the inward contemplation is rooted in humility and acknowledgment of personal flaws.
  • Dr. Rohm intertwines personal experiences, biblical references, and insights from mentors to illustrate the concept of a balanced heart.

Dr. Robert A. Rohm is a well-known speaker, author, and expert in the fields of communication, leadership, and personality assessment. He is the founder of Personality Insights, Inc., a company that provides resources and training programs to help individuals and organizations improve communication and build positive relationships. Dr. Rohm has authored several books, including "Positive Personality Profiles" and "Taking Flight!: Master the DISC Styles to Transform Your Career, Your Relationships, Your Life". He is also a sought-after speaker and has conducted training sessions and seminars for businesses, schools, and organizations across the world.
